C/C++ 컴파일 명령어

ROK·2022년 9월 28일
0

지금까지 vscode에서 제공되는 컴파일러를 단축키로 사용해와서 딱히 불편함이 없었지만, 지금은 필요한 상황이 되어버려서 포스팅함

커맨드로 컴파일 하는 방법

첫 번째

gcc .\파일명.c 입력
그럼 a.exe 파일이 생성된다 그럼 .\a.exe로 실행하면 된다

두 번째

-o 는 실행파일 명을 지정할 수 있는 옵션

gcc .\파일명.c -o 실행파일명을 입력하면 실행파일명.exe가 생성된다
그럼 똑같이 .\실행파일명.exe로 실행

세 번째

세 번째 경우에는 헤더파일과 소스파일인 .c파일 그리고 main파일이 있을 때 사용한다.

gcc .\파일명.c -c 입력
그럼 .\파일명.o 파일이 생성된다
gcc .\파일명.o -o 실행파일명 입력하면 실행파일명.exe가 생성된다

한번에 컴파일하기

각 파일이 a.c, b.c, c.c가 있다고 한다면

  • 각각 gcc .\a.c - c, gcc .\b.c - , gcc .\c.c -c를 통해 .o파일을 생성
  • 그 다음 한번에 gcc .\a.o .\b.o .\c.o -o 실행파일명을 입력하면 각각 목적파일이 동작하며 실행파일명.exe가 생성된다

그럼 위와 같이 .\실행파일명.exe를 사용해 실행한다.

profile
하루에 집중하자

0개의 댓글